[QUOTE="Munyaradzi Mafaro, post: 54181, member: 636"] Ncube attributed Highlanders' 2-1 defeat against Scottland FC at Rufaro Stadium to misfortune rather than a poor performance during Sunday's Castle Lager Premier Soccer League encounter. Mafious Chihweta gave Bosso an early advantage in the 17th minute before Terrence Dzvukamanja struck twice for the visitors. The match turned when Marvin Sibanda failed to convert a penalty opportunity in the 73rd minute that could have salvaged a draw. Ncube acknowledged his team created quality scoring opportunities during the opening period and controlled midfield play effectively. The coach admitted leadership deficiencies contributed to defensive lapses that allowed Scottland to score from a corner kick situation. Despite matching their opponents across all areas during the second half, Highlanders conceded another goal that sealed their fate. The defeat dropped Highlanders to eighth position while Scottland climbed to third place after Matchday 21 concluded. [/QUOTE]
